Patrick Stump playing with MCR, Warped Tour 2005
“I played with My Chemical Romance once, at Warped tour. I played a song with them on drums. It was awesome. I was really nervous though because I hadn’t played drums in, like, 5 years. I’m sitting in this little trailer, like a backstage room, and I’m sitting there and I’m practising my ass off and Gerard’s like, “dude! It’s OK, man, calm down!”, and I’m like “NO NO NO! I haven’t played in FIVE YEARS! YOU DON’T UNDERSTAND!”. I took it really seriously and the song’s, like, two minutes long.Was it one of their really fast ones?Yeah, it was…was it ‘Thank You For The Venom’? Can’t remember the name of it, can’t remember what song I played. But it was one of their fast ones.That’s SO unfair. You wanna be doing one of their slow ballads.I chose that song! And I did pretty well, except Bob Bryar, the drummer, likes to set his drums pretty far away, and he plays with his arms instead of his wrists. And so I couldn’t come up with some of the really fast fills, cos I don’t have the arm strength that he does. He’s a lot more buff than people give him credit for.”
